Bullet IP Cameras
Bullet ip cameras also have QC pass. They are highly effective for long-range photography. These cameras are easily recognizable due to their cylindrical shape and have a distinctive 'bullet' look. They are fixed; hence, best suited for outdoor use and can efficiently capture focused views.
The following are the advantages of Bullet Ip cameras:
Long-Range Surveillance
Bullet IP cameras are uniquely made for extended view fields and have strong lenses that capture precise images, even at great distances. This unique property makes them ideal for monitoring wide areas like parking lots and perimeters around buildings.
Weather Resistance
Bullent ip cameras packaged and sealed are generally resistant to harsh climates. Most of these cameras are fitted with waterproof and dustproof casings to assure indisputable performance in rain, snow, or extreme heat.
IR Capability
Many bullet models ip cameras have infrared capabilities. This ensures that surveillance occurs even with little light, such as at night. IR-enhanced cameras allow 24/7 security, giving peace and reliability over constant visual access.
C-mount IP Cameras
C-Mount cameras are a value-added C-mount camera business provides over its competitors. C-Mount IP cameras can now be used with different lenses for various applications. Such flexibility makes these cameras one of the most suitable options for every surveillance requirement.
The following are the advantages of C-mount Ip cameras:
Lens Customization
The best feature about C-mount cameras is that their lenses can be interchanged, allowing near or far viewing, depending on requirements, thus enabling users to customize surveillance depending on their needs effectively.
Versatile IP Camera
Due to their lens-adjusting capability, C-Mount IP cameras are suitable for multiple environments. They range from retail services to industrial plants and ascertain their flexibility.
Fisheye IP Cameras
These fisheye cameras are invented for panoramic dome camera views. They offer stitched 360-degree views, which are great for complete coverage of an area. Such a wide angle allows one to monitor a large region from a single vantage point continually.
Below are some advantages of Fisheye IP cameras:
Wide-Angle Coverage
The most innovative feature of fisheye cameras is their wide-angle lens, which enables full environmental monitoring from one site. Such ample coverage makes them ideal for indoor use in retail stores, lobbies, and public areas.
Live Viewing and Playback
Fisheye cameras can deliver live panoramic views and enable users to resize and zoom in on areas of interest, enhancing surveillance efficiency and effectiveness.

Video Resolution
Most of the IP cameras have a 4K resolution capability. It enhances the clarity and sharpness of the images. This makes it easier for the user to see fine details during surveillance.
Frame Rate
The frame rate of these cameras is approximately 30 fps. A higher frame rate ensures smooth video playback. This is important when capturing fast-moving activities in their vicinity.
Field of View
The field of view ranges from 60 degrees to 100 degrees, depending on the lens. This allows an ample coverage area for comprehensive monitoring.
Night Vision
IP cameras have night vision using infrared technology. It allows visibility and recording in complete darkness up to 30 meters. This ensures continuous surveillance, regardless of lighting conditions.
Storage
Many models of IP camera support microSD card storage of 64GB. Also, they are compatible with cloud storage solutions for additional backup and easy access to recorded footage.

IP cameras have undergone various quality control steps to ensure performance and reliability. The final production quality of the cameras is ensured through rigorous testing, certification, and adherence to recognized industry standards.
Testing Procedures
Every IP camera manufacturer has various quality tests to pass before the cameras are approved for use. First, they conduct performance tests to ensure that the cameras have the required resolutions, ranges, and frame rates.
Then, they conduct stress tests to assess how the camera performs under extreme conditions and loads. Lastly, they test the durability of outdoor models by exposing them to different weather conditions.
Certification Standards
Several voluntary and mandatory certifications ensure these cameras meet the desired quality, such as the ISO standard. This is because this standard is a global benchmark for quality management systems.
Another certification for the IP camera is the CE mark. It indicates that the camera meets the safety, health, and environmental protection standards set by the European Union. The certification then verifies the quality and reliability of the cameras by ensuring compliance with such rigorous standards.
